We tested our framework under Ubuntu 18.04 or 20.04. Apparently, you are running it under Windows, which expects a different path format. The important part of the abovementioned error is:

I fixed this error by using os.path.join
to account for the difference between ../..//tasks/semantic/dataset/kitti/parser.py
, which is a valid path under unix-based operating systems, and ..\..\tasks\semantic\dataset\kitti\parser.py
, which is a valid path under windows. Let us know if this fix resolves your issue.
